2013-05-03 80 views
0

在我们的Apple MDM解决方案中,我希望实施速率限制,对可以随时与服务器交互的设备数量设置限制。
就像iOS设备在无法处理请求时响应NotNow一样,我正考虑使用429(太多请求)进行响应。
设备如何处理接收到此消息?稍后再尝试还是会放弃并等待新的要求?在Apple MDM中使用速率限制

回答

1

a)你可以试试,看看会发生什么

二)一般来说,设备的行为是不可靠的(文件并没有规定如何一个设备将在这种情况下的行为,所以它可以因版本更改)

c)为什么你有这个问题呢?设备只在您发送推送通知时尝试接收命令。因此,不要限制谁可以获得命令,而是限制您发送的推送通知。

+0

我同意你的意见。选项a确实是一个很好的选择。也许我只是有点懒,希望有人知道。关于选项c,你也是对的。我们已经有一个调度机制。这不是很好,这个问题提出的想法让我想出了一个更好的解决方案 - 尽管实现中仍然缺少:-) – homaxto 2013-05-06 06:08:25